Fort Worth (Texas) has no state income tax, boosting take-home vs Carmel (IN rate: 3.2%).

Is $120K a good salary in Fort Worth?

At $120K/year in Fort Worth, your estimated monthly take-home is $7,155. With 1BR rent around $1,400/month, rent takes up 20% of your take-home. That's considered very comfortable.

Is $120K a good salary in Carmel?

At $120K/year in Carmel, your estimated monthly take-home is $6,835. With 1BR rent around $1,450/month, rent takes up 21% of your take-home. That's considered very comfortable.

Which city is more affordable on a $120K salary?

Fort Worth leaves you with more money after core expenses โ€” $5,092/month vs $4,755/month in Carmel.

Can I afford to live alone in Fort Worth on $120K?

Yes. At $120K in Fort Worth, rent takes 20% of your take-home, leaving $5,092/month after essentials. Most financial planners recommend keeping rent below 30%.
